Quinoa with Oyster Mushrooms and Adzuki Beans

Serves 4 to 6
Time 25 min

This easy dish makes a great side or even a meatless entree. Look for dried oyster mushrooms in the produce department and make sure to remove their tough stems before using.

Ingredients

    1 tablespoonextra-virgin olive oil
    1/2 cupthinly sliced carrots
    3green onions, chopped
    1/4 cupdried oyster mushrooms, crushed slightly, stems removed
    2 cupslow-sodium vegetable broth
    2 cupscooked adzuki beans, drained and rinsed
    1 cupuncooked quinoa, rinsed
    1/4 teaspoonfine sea salt
    1/8 teaspoonground black pepper

Method

Heat oil in a large skillet over medium high heat. 


Add carrots, onions, and mushrooms and cook, stirring occasionally, for 3 minutes. 


Add broth, beans, quinoa, salt and pepper and bring to a boil. 


Reduce heat to low and simmer for 15 to 20 minutes, or until all liquid is absorbed. 


Fluff with a fork and serve.
